About Zhong Yang
Zhong Yang is a scholar working on Control and Systems Engineering,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Aerospace Engineering, having authored 62 papers that have together received 573 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adaptive Control of Nonlinear Systems (13 papers), Robotic Path Planning Algorithms (12 papers) and Power Line Inspection Robots (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(173 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(158 citations) and Automotive Engineering (80 citations). Zhong Yang has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Guoxiong Hu, Li Huang, Yupu Yang, Changliang Xu, Chaolong Zhang, Liping Chen, Bolun Du, Ziheng Zhou, Ji Wu and Cong Chen. Their work appears in journals such as Energies, Applied Sciences and Journal of Energy Storage.
